水热-溶胶-凝胶法制备高比表面积MgAl2O4尖晶石

摘    要:以金属硝酸盐为原料,聚乙烯醇为稳定剂,在200℃水热反应温度下制备了氧化铝和氧化镁凝胶经700℃焙烧4h后获得高纯度、结晶完整的镁铝尖晶石(MgAl2O4).用XRD、TG-DTA、SEM和BET等表征结果表明,加入PVA-124可以对胶体粒子起到保护作用,阻止胶粒因热运动碰撞而聚集,并使铝、镁氧化物胶粒均匀混合,在较...

Preparation of High Specific Surface Area MgAl_2O_4 Spinel by a Hydrothermal-Sol-Gel Method

Abstract:A hydrothermal-sol-gel route,using metal nitrates as precursors and PVA-124 as the stabilizer,was developed for the synthesis of high specific surface area MgAl2O4 spinel.The well crystallization and high-purity spinel can be obtained from the alumina and magnesium oxide gel prepared by hydrothermal reaction at 200℃ and then calcination at 700℃ in air for 4h.XRD,TG-DTA,SEM and BET results showed that the added PVA-124 could protect colloidal particles from aggregation caused by thermal motion of the collision,and enhance the mixing of alumina and magnesium oxide colloidal particles.The calcination temperature for MgAl2O4 spinel formation was lower than that reported by the conventional preparation methods.By adding 20.8% PVA-124,the specific surface area of MgAl2O4 spinel can reach 153.3m2/g.
